Hyperscan is a high-performance multiple regex matching library available as open source with a C API. Hyperscan uses hybrid automata techniques to allow simultaneous matching of large numbers of regular expressions across streams of data.
自动机
一个轻量级的库,使用Scala3编译器(Dotty)实现自动机。
与ENSEIRB-MATMECA模块IF114相关:“有限自动机和应用程序”。
注意:该项目正在建设中。
例子:
import com . automatty . _
trait Alphabet
case object A extends Alphabet
case object B extends Alphabet
// Automata that check if any symbol A is precede
The traditional model-driven developing methods in requirement engineering (RE) have met challenges. Under the dropback of bigdata, we propose a new framework of software design method basedon requirement data. Given a set of requirement
Aho–Corasick (AC) automaton is a data structure for multiple string matching. We present two compressing methods that enable the AC automaton to work on systems with limited resource such as mobile devices. By the first method, the AC automaton for
Automaton is a popular data structure with many applications. We present implementation methods of deterministic finite automaton that allow both efficient space usage and performance. The first method utilizes the succinct data structures to speedup
Spintronic memristor is a new nonlinear circuit element which has property of memory and similar synapse, and the memristive effect can be realized by the spin-torque-induced magnetization switching or the magnetic domain wall motion. In this paper,
Based on the bi-stable characteristic of quantum-dot cellular automata (QCA), the encoder and decoder are designed according to different principles. Simulation is performed using semiclassical simulation method. Compared with the existing designs of
Generate 3D cellular automata
Building
$ git clone https://github.com/tterrasson/crystal
$ cd crystal
$ export GO111MODULE="on"
$ go build -o bin/grow ./cmd/grow
$ go build -o bin/search ./cmd/search
Looking for new rules
Generate 16 random 5 states
The mobile Ad Hoc network (MANET) is a self-organizing and self-configuring wireless network, consisting of a set of mobile nodes. The design of efficient routing protocols for MANET has always been an active area of research. In existing routing alg